WebThe Canadian Home Fitness Step Test. The Canadian Home Fitness Step Test was specifically developed for a fitness survey of the Canadian people in the early 1980s. It is a test of aerobic fitness which people could perform themselves at home. WebThis data is from information retrieved from Canadian Press Online, Nov 2007. The fitness test consists of: A shuttle run. Pushups. Sit-ups. Hand grip strength. Standards are based on age and gender. For example, a male under age 35 must do 19 pushups, while a woman under age 35 must do nine. Over 35 years of age, males must do 17 sit-ups ...
